WHEREAS, Situated among the rugged, scenic mountains of the |
|
Trans-Pecos region of West Texas, the county was originally home to |
|
the fierce Mescalero Apaches; in 1859, a cavalry outpost was |
|
established at the Van Horn Wells, one of the few reliable sources |
|
of water in the area; the last Indian battle in the State of Texas |
|
was fought in the region in 1881, at the mouth of Bass Canyon in the |
|
Sierra Diablo mountains; and |
|
WHEREAS, The town of Van Horn was founded in the late 1870s, |
|
and in 1881 it became a stop on the Texas and Pacific Railway; and |
|
WHEREAS, Formed from El Paso County in 1911, Culberson County |
|
was named for Civil War veteran and former U.S. congressman David B. |
|
Culberson; Van Horn, by now a prosperous shipping point for cattle, |
|
became the county seat; and |
|
WHEREAS, Today, tourists are drawn to the region by its |
|
austere beauty and colorful history; the county is the gateway to |
|
Guadalupe Mountains National Park, a haven for hikers and nature |
|
lovers and home to the highest mountain in Texas, Guadalupe Peak; |
|
hunters are drawn by the mule deer, pronghorn antelope, and upland |
|
game birds; and |
|
WHEREAS, The Culberson County Historical Museum in the |
|
historic Clark Hotel in Van Horn tells the region's story through |
|
displays of Indian and pioneer artifacts, and picturesque buildings |
|
such as the Presbyterian Church and the former El Capitan Hotel, now |
|
the Van Horn State Bank, vividly evoke the town's past; and |

WHEREAS, Residents and visitors alike enjoy such annual |
|
events as the Culberson County Stock Show in January and the Texas |
|
Mountain Art Seminar, Show, and Sale in March; the Frontier Days and |
|
Rodeo in June has been a Van Horn tradition for 110 years, and the |
|
Old Car Festival in August draws 100 classic cars every year; and |
